Window Cost by Type

When you're shopping for replacement windows, it's important to remember that there's more to cost than just purchase price. You want a high-quality and durable window. Although high-quality replacement windows may cost more upfront, they often yield better long-term value due to their extended lifespan. The total cost of your window replacement will rely on the particular styles, materials, and sizes you need. Simple double-hung windows deliver great value with their straightforward style and simple mechanisms, while a sweeping, custom-size picture window will cost more. If you're unsure, a window company can help you determine which options are best for your home.

This table shows average prices for various window types to give you an idea of what to expect.

Window TypesAverage Cost
Arched$219-$1345
Awning$317-$883
Bay$731-$5422
Custom$325-$903
Casement$253-$1466
Double-hung$118-$763
Egress$216-$541
Glass Block$43-$548
Picture$190-$1405
Single-hung$85-$1445
Skylight$108-$1305
Sliding$249-$1265
Storm$51-$357
Transom$265-$554

Window Material Cost

You'll also need to select a window material. Homeowners frequently make their selection by considering the local climate, energy efficiency objectives and aesthetic preferences. Aluminum windows are perfect for sleek, modern designs, but they cost more up-front. You'll pay less for wood windows up-front, but you'll need to invest in regular maintenance to prevent the frame from wear and warping. Vinyl is readily available and tends to cost less, but don't underestimate its strong durability and low maintenance needs.

Window TypesAverage Cost
Aluminum$51-$1445
Composite$522-$1172
Fiberglass$85-$731
Vinyl$175-$1626
Wood$261-$1466

Experience and Training

Select a business that focuses on window replacement and repair, and look for this information on its website:

  • How long it's been in business
  • Photo galleries of projects its crews completed
  • Official non-government accreditations attesting to its workmanship
The more experience a company has, the better its service and workmanship.

Licensing and Credentials

A California window business must be licensed as a General Building Contractor, Window Coverings Contractor and Glazing Contractor if it performs jobs valued at over $500. Each license has its own test and experience requirements. If a contractor is caught working without a license, they'll have to pay steep fines.

Frequently Asked Questions About Window Replacement in Granite Bay

Why should I hire a professional to install or replace my windows?

Replacing your windows is a significant investment that greatly impacts your home's comfort and energy efficiency. Hiring a professional window company to supervise your project ensures your windows will be the right size, perform optimally, and be properly insulated. Companies also typically include a warranty that addresses required maintenance and most future repairs.

Do I need a building permit to replace my home's windows?

Replacing windows may require pulling permits, based on your local building codes and regulations. Some towns mandate permits for window replacement projects in cases involving structural changes or alterations to the window openings. We recommend checking with your local building department or consult a professional before starting any window replacement work.

Will my window company install blinds?

Maybe. Numerous installers work with both windows and blinds, so you can design a window covering solution that adds visual appeal and improves your new windows' performance. However, based on your location, blind work can require a different license that a company might not have. During your company search, ask each representative about blind installation. If a company does not offer it, they may delegate the task to a different company or recommend a retailer that can help you with blinds.
